TORONTO, Mar 21, 2001 (Canada NewsWire via COMTEX) -- Platform Computing Inc., a global leader in Distributed Resource Management (DRM) solutions, today announced the release of Platform FTA (File Transfer Agent) 1.1 for File Assurance that allows organizations to safely and securely share files and data in a collaborative fashion. Platform FTA addresses a specific requirement of large file transfers taking place in either distributed compute farms or on supercomputers -- where every cycle of computer time is a premium investment. Whether working on a LAN, private WAN or over the Internet, Platform FTA addresses the reliability and security issues associated with transferring files over a network. Platform FTA is fully compatible with FTA from Cray and SGI, and is available on a wide range of operating systems.

Among other enhancements, this latest release improves the functionality and security of file transfers through additional support for NPPA (Network Peer-to-Peer Authorization) and Kerberos user authentication, automatic re-queuing of file transfers during network problems, host crashes and automatic restarting of stalled transfers. Platform FTA enables secure synchronous or asynchronous file transfer to or from any client node. All FTA queued transfers are unattended and do not require user intervention to retransmit an interrupted file transfer. Additional commands allow the user to query status and to suspend, resume and delete transfers.
